Frequently asked questions

Is Cubiks 2048 or Mindustry better?

Neither is universally better. Mindustry has the larger community; both share a easy setup difficulty, so the decision comes down to features and licensing.

Are Cubiks 2048 and Mindustry free and open-source?

Yes. Cubiks 2048 is licensed under MIT and Mindustry under GPL-3.0. Both can be self-hosted at no software cost.

Can I run Cubiks 2048 and Mindustry with Docker?

Cubiks 2048: check the project docs for container support. Mindustry: yes.
